WASHINGTON, DC-Cushman & Wakefield has tapped former Spaulding & Slye executive William Magner to head its DC office. The spot was vacated by James M. Underhill, who was named CEO of the Americas in November 2010. Underhill, who is also based in the DC office, is leading the firm’s operations in the United States, Canada, Mexico, Argentina, Brazil, Colombia, Ecuador, Peru and Venezuela, reporting  directly to Glenn Rufrano, the firm’s president and CEO.  

Magner was one of the lead executives at Spaulding & Slye, a Boston-based real estate services firm that was acquired by Jones Lang LaSalle in 2006. As director of transactional services, Magner was among five of the top executives in the firm that transferred to Jones Lang LaSalle. He left JLL on good terms after three years. He is now rejoining the commercial real estate industry.

“This new opportunity with C&W intrigued me for a host of reasons,” Magner tells GlobeSt.com. “For one, there is the talent at the company and its great growth potential.” He has also been a colleague of Underhill for many years. His first day will be January 18.

One week away from his first day on the job, Magner is reluctant to speak in specifics other than to say he expects to see C&W’s product offerings broadened and strengthened under his tenure. “One challenge in general is that there is a lot of money, as we all know, still sitting on the sidelines,” he says. “These investors are starting to think seriously about investing it and one of the natural places for them to do so will be the Washington, DC area.” 

C&W had been conducting a search for Underhill’s replacement ever since his appointment in November. “I would characterize it as a quick and successful search,” Underhill tells GlobeSt.com. “Bill was a lead, or even the lead, for much of that time.” 

One reason is that the firm wanted someone who had a proven track record in growing a company in a manner consistent with C&W’s five-year strategic plan, Underhill says. “Bill brought that to the table.” He adds that the company expects to continue to make strategic hires for the DC area. “It is a very important market for the firm.”
